Tips for Making This Recipe Even Better!
Chill Your Container: Pre-freeze your ice cream tub for a smoother, faster churn.
Adjust Sweetness: Taste the base before freezing and tweak sweetness or saltiness as desired.
Use Full-Fat Dairy: For extra creaminess, swap part or all of the almond milk for full-fat options.
Soften Before Spinning: Let the frozen base sit at room temperature 5-8 minutes before using your Creami for an optimized texture.
Don’t Skip the Mix-ins: Chopped brownie and chocolate chips provide chew and crunch, balancing the creamy base.

More Creative Variations!
Mocha Dream: Swap 1/4 cup of milk for fresh-brewed espresso and top with chocolate-covered coffee beans.
Salted Caramel Crunch: Mix in caramel extract and top with flaky sea salt and crushed protein bar.
Berry Brownie Bliss: Fold in chopped freeze-dried raspberries and extra brownie bits.
Peanut Butter Swirl: Add 1 tablespoon natural peanut butter to the base, and swirl extra on top with salted peanuts.
Choco-Nut Cookie Dough: Stir in diced high-protein cookie dough (store-bought or homemade) and roasted almonds.

FAQs
Q: Can I make this ice cream without a Ninja Creami?A: Yes! Simply blend the base ingredients, freeze the mixture in an ice cube tray, then process the cubes in a high-powered blender or food processor until smooth.
Q: What does the miso do in this recipe?A: The white miso adds a subtle umami flavor that deepens the chocolate taste—think of it as a secret ingredient for bakery-style richness. You can reduce or omit it if you prefer a more classic chocolate profile.

Double Chocolate Brownie Miso Protein Ice Cream
By María Fernanda López
Serves 1
Ingredients
Base
1 cup whole milk (or milk of choice)
1/2 cup unsweetened almond milk
1 scoop Levels grass-fed chocolate whey protein powder
1/4 cup granulated monk fruit sweetener
2 tbsp instant chocolate pudding mix
1 tsp white miso paste (for umami depth)
Mix-ins / Toppings
1 protein brownie (e.g., Elavi protein brownie), chopped
1 tbsp sugar-free chocolate chips
Instructions
Combine all base ingredients in a blender; blend until completely smooth.
Pour mixture into a freezer-safe container, cover, and freeze overnight (8+ hours).
Process frozen base in your Ninja Creami on the Ice Cream setting until creamy.
Gently fold in chopped brownie and chocolate chips; reserve a small amount for topping.
Re-Spin briefly to distribute mix-ins evenly. Serve immediately with reserved mix-ins on top.
Serving & tips
For a softer texture, let the processed ice cream sit 5 minutes before scooping.
Swap monk fruit for another sweetener to taste; adjust miso to 1/2–1 tsp depending on your preference.

Nutritional Information (Per Serving)
Note: Actual values may vary based on brands and precise quantities used.
Calories: 330
Protein: 32g
Carbohydrates: 28g
Fiber: 3g
Sugar: 6g
Fat: 10g
BCAAs: ~5-6g (from protein powder)
Sodium: 350mg
